The Genesis GV70 Electrified SUV has an Irish list price of €72,000 (including 23% VAT). Confirm current pricing with your authorised dealer and verify grant eligibility at seai.ie.
The Genesis GV70 Electrified SUV has a WLTP official range of 400km. In real-world Irish conditions — motorway speeds, Irish temperatures and typical mixed urban/rural driving — expect approximately 318km per charge. This is sufficient for Dublin to Cork (260km) on a single charge.
Yes. Company car drivers benefit from the BIK (Benefit in Kind) OMV deduction of €20,000 in 2026, significantly reducing taxable BIK on EVs. Combined with zero motor tax (€120/yr) and lower fuel costs versus petrol, the Genesis GV70 Electrified SUV is one of the most tax-efficient company cars in Ireland.
At 15,000km per year: home charging at a €0.24/kWh night rate costs approximately €697. Public charging at €0.49/kWh costs approximately €1,422. Add €120 motor tax. Compare to approximately €2,700 in petrol for an equivalent combustion car.
Genesis is Hyundai Motor Group's luxury brand, launched as a standalone brand in 2015. It competes with BMW, Mercedes and Audi, typically 15–20% below equivalent German models. Genesis EVs use the same E-GMP 800V platform as the Hyundai IONIQ 5 and Kia EV6 — so charging speed and technical specs are class-leading.
The Genesis GV70 Electrified SUV supports up to 350kW DC and 11kW AC charging. At a 7.4kW home wallbox, a full charge takes approximately 11 hours. At a 50kW ESB ecars rapid charger, 10–80% takes around 65 minutes. At the maximum 350kW DC rate, 10–80% takes approximately 9 minutes.
The Genesis GV70 Electrified SUV uses CCS (DC fast charging) and Type 2 (AC), compatible with all major Irish networks including ESB ecars, Ionity, EasyGo, Circle K and Applegreen.
Motor tax for the Genesis GV70 Electrified SUV is €120 per year — the lowest available band in Ireland (A1, 0g/km CO₂). All battery electric vehicles registered as private cars qualify for this rate, compared to €280–€700+/year for an equivalent petrol or diesel car.
